菜鸡源码,专注精品下载!
当前位置:首页 > 建站教程 > 建站知识

CSS样式引入link和@import的区别

发布时间:2024-01-05  栏目:建站知识   浏览:   分类:css教程

CSS样式引入link和@import的区别在于:link是HTML标签,通过hrefCSS样式引入link和@import的区别在于:link是HTML标签,通过href属性指定外部CSS文件的路径,浏览器会将其视为网页的一部分;而@import是CSS规则,用于在当前CSS文件中导入其他CSS文件,浏览器会在解析到@import时加载指定的外部CSS文件。此外,link支持使用JavaScript动态改变样式表,而@import不支持。另外,link可以通过设置media属性来控制样式表在不同设备上的加载,而@import不支持。总之,link和@import都可以实现外部CSS文件的引入,但使用方法和特性略有不同。

CSS样式引入方法

CSS样式引入有两种方法,一种是写在页面中的link方法,另一种是写在CSS中的@import写法。

CSS样式引入写法

link写法

<linkhref="/Style/css/Style.css"type="text/css"rel="stylesheet"/>

@import写法

@importurl("Style.css");

link和@import区别

link是xHTML标签,除了加载css外,还可以定义rss等其他事务,@import 属于css范凑,只能加载css

link引用css时,在页面载人同时加载,@import需要页面网页完全载入后加载,所以出现一开始css样式,闪烁一下出现样式后的页面速度慢

link是xhtml标签,无兼容问题,@import是css2.1提出的,低版本浏览器不支持

link支持使用js控制dom改变样式,@import不支持

相关专题

相关文章

    无相关信息
评论
建站知识
建站知识
使用技巧
调试安装
运营推广